West Sunbury is a small, close-knit community with a population of just 181 residents and a high population density for its size. The town is predominantly White (97.8%) with a median age of 38.7, offering a balanced gender ratio and a welcoming atmosphere for families and individuals.

Cost Of Living
What is the average cost of living in West Sunbury, PA?
The cost of living in West Sunbury is very affordable, with a cost of living index of 87.0 and median home values around $120,000. Residents benefit from low housing and utility costs, making it an attractive option for those seeking budget-friendly rural living.

Crime
Is West Sunbury, PA a safe place to live?
West Sunbury is a safe place to live, with a low violent crime rate of just 89 per 100,000 residents and a property crime chance of 1 in 95. The town's peaceful environment is ideal for families and those looking for a secure, small-town setting.

Weather
What is the weather like in West Sunbury, PA year-round?
Residents experience all four seasons, with warm summers averaging highs of 82°F and cold winters dipping to 19°F. The area receives about 41.5 inches of annual rainfall and enjoys 49% sunny days, providing a pleasant climate for outdoor enthusiasts.
